'Pianists in Paris' remake hip-hop hit with impeccable style
6/2/2012The experimental music group CDZA (short for "Collective Cadenza") is the team behind previous Internet hits such as "Zuckerberg: The Musical," and now they're back with an extremely cheerful reworking of the Jay-Z and Kanye West hit "Niggaz in Paris." "Pianists in Paris" reimagines the 2011 hip-hop hit as a seven-hand, piano-centric composition, complete with a moving piano, a jazzy interlude, and a lot of Julliard students in suits. This is the group's fourth project since it debuted last September; next up from them, on June 12, will be "NYC Phoneharmonic."
